Abstract

The present invention, provides a flow cytometry apparatus for the detection of particles from a plurality of samples comprising: means for moving a plurality of samples comprising particles from a plurality of respective source wells into a fluid flow stream; means for introducing a separation gas between each of the plurality of samples in the fluid flow stream; and means for selectively analyzing each of the plurality of samples for the particles. The present invention also provides a flow cytometry method employing such an apparatus.

Claims (14)

1. A method for analyzing a plurality of samples, comprising:

moving a plurality of samples comprising particles in a flow stream to and through a flow cytometer, said flow stream including a separation fluid between adjacent ones of said plurality of samples separating said samples from each other in said flow stream, said flow stream thereby constituting a fluid-separated sample flow stream; and

operating said flow cytometer to focus and detect said plurality of samples in said fluid-separated sample flow stream and to selectively analyze the particles in each of said plurality of samples as said fluid-separated sample flow stream passes through said flow cytometer,

the operating of said flow cytometer including focusing and detecting said separation fluid as different components from said samples.

2. The method of claim 1 , further comprising generating first data points from detections of said separation fluid and second data points from detections of said samples.

3. The method of claim 2 , further comprising comparing said first data points and said second data points.

4. The method of claim 2 , further comprising generating a graph to enable a comparison of said first data points and said second data points.

5. A method for analyzing a plurality of samples, comprising:

guiding a fluid-separated sample flow stream including separated samples and separation fluid to and through a flow cytometer; and

operating said flow cytometer to focus and detect said separated samples in said fluid-separated sample flow stream and to selectively analyze particles in each of said separated samples as said fluid-separated sample flow stream passes through said flow cytometer,

the operating of said flow cytometer including focusing and detecting said separation fluid as different components from said samples.

6. The method of claim 5 , further comprising generating first data points from detections of said separation fluid and second data points from detections of said separated samples.

7. The method of claim 6 , further comprising comparing said first data points and said second data points.

8. The method of claim 6 , further comprising generating a graph to enable a comparison of said first data points and said second data points.
